Englewood Community Development Corporation

Organization Overview

Englewood Community Development Corporation is located in Indianapolis, IN. The organization was established in 1998. According to its NTEE Classification (L80) the organization is classified as: Housing Support, under the broad grouping of Housing & Shelter and related organizations. As of 12/2023, Englewood Community Development Corporation employed 51 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Englewood Community Development Corporation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2023, Englewood Community Development Corporation generated $11.8m in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 9 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 27.1%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$8.1m during the year ending 12/2023. While expenses have increased by 22.7% per year over the past 9 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Mission & Program ActivityExcerpts From the 990 Filing

TAX YEAR

2023

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

ENGLEWOOD CO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T CORPORATION STRIVES TO NURTURE AND EMBODY LOVE OF NEIGHBOR IN THE AREAS OF AFFORDABLE HOUSING, 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T, AND COMPREHENSIVE CO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T ON THE NEAR EASTSIDE OF INDIANAPOLIS.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

AFFORDABLE HOUSING - ECDC IS A COMMITTED PARTNER AND LEADER IN A VARIETY OF PLACE-BASED, COMPREHENSIVE CO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T INITIATIVES.


COLLECTIVE IMPACT - ECDC IS A COMMITTED PARTNER AND LEADER IN A VARIETY OF PLACE-BASED, COMPREHENSIVE CO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T INITIATIVES. NEIGHBORING (OR COMMUNITY ENGAGEMENT) - ECDC STRIVES TO IMPROVE THE QUALITY OF LIFE FOR ITS NEIGHBORS, BOTH YOUTH AND ADULTS, THROUGH FITNESS, WORK, PLAY, HANDS-ON LEARNING OPPORTUNITIES, ACCESS TO HIGH-QUALITY SCHOOLS AND FAMILY SUPPORT.


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T - ECDC HAS FOCUSED ON THE DEVELOPMENT OF VACANT AND OCCUPIED PROPERTIES WITHIN THE ENGLEWOOD NEIGHBORHOOD, FOR USE AS RENTAL, HOMEOWNERSHIP, AND COMMERCIAL USE. GRANT FUNDED CONSTRUCTION EXPENDITURES HAVE BEEN CAPITALIZED.


CONGREGATIONAL ENGAGEMENT - ECDC WORKS WITH CONGREGATIONS IN INDIANAPOLIS AND ACROSS NORTH AMERICA WHO DESIRE TO CULTIVATE A DEEPER LIFE TOGETHER THAT OVERFLOWS INTO TANGIBLE LOVE FOR THE COMMUNITIES IN WHICH THEY ARE EMBEDDED.
